@stretchgfw.1957 During flower this year we used a mixture of BudSwell, molasses, bio-live and cal-mag. let is brew for a minimum of 48 hrs. We have found that if we use the tea within 30mins of brewing we notice better results. Make sure to adjust the ratios that work for your plants. I will be using the same recipe for flower from here on out.
